DU WANG, 'Shadows of the Golden Gate'
My graduation project is an animated title sequence introducing a crime story set in 1930s San Francisco. Based on over ten original illustrations, the piece follows two protagonists working together to uncover clues about a missing girl, ultimately leading to emotional redemption.
Each illustration was selected for its narrative function and visual appeal, helping define character traits and suggest the unfolding plot.
I emphasized the contrasting mindsets of the protagonists through storyboard composition. The sequence ends with a powerful image of the missing girl, serving as a visual climax that deepens viewer engagement.
DU WANG, 'Witch's Story'
This is a personal creative project from my graduation project. Since I like comics and storytelling, I created a short comic story video for my personal project in my graduation project: The story describes a little witch living in the forest who lives a carefree life under the care of her teacher. One day, she wanted to leave the forest to learn about the human world. When she sneaked out of the forest, she was hunted by witch hunters from human society.
